Monday, April 1

  • The Village of Dobbs Ferry will hold a public work session on the 2013-14 village budget at 6:30 p.m. at village hall, 112 Main St. Click on the PDF for the budget.
  • Hastings-on-Hudson Schools will encourage students to walk to school to promote health and help the environment during “Walk to School Week.”
  • The Hastings-on-Hudson Architectural Review Board will meet at 8 p.m. at village hall, 7 Maple Ave. Click here for the agenda.
  • Early bird registration for the Chemka Pool starts today. Click here for details.
  • The Irvington Village Board will meet at 7 p.m. at village hall, 85 Main St. The board will hold a public hearing on a new sign and awning code and on the proposed 2013-14 village budget. Click here for the agenda and here for information on the budget.
